在现代软件开发中,GitHub作为一个重要的代码托管平台,扮演着至关重要的角色。尤其是在多样化的项目管理中,_常用名_的选择对于团队协作、项目识别以及代码维护都至关重要。本文将深入探讨Github常用名的命名策略和最佳实践。
1. 什么是Github常用名?
Github常用名通常指的是在GitHub平台上使用的用户名、仓库名以及其他相关的标识符。这些名称不仅影响个人的形象,也关系到项目的可发现性与合作性。
1.1 用户名的定义
- GitHub的_用户名_是用户在平台上的唯一标识。
- 它会影响到用户在项目中的贡献和合作。
1.2 仓库名的定义
- _仓库名_是指在GitHub上创建的项目文件夹名称。
- 仓库名应简明易懂,以便于其他开发者理解项目内容。
2. Github常用名的命名策略
命名策略对Github常用名的选择至关重要,良好的命名能够提高项目的可识别性和专业性。
2.1 简洁性
- 名称应尽量简洁明了,避免过长或复杂。
- 用户名和仓库名最好不超过20个字符。
2.2 相关性
- 名称应与项目的内容、目标或功能相关。
- 例如,一个用于图像处理的项目可以命名为
ImageProcessor
。
2.3 独特性
- 确保所选名称在GitHub平台上是唯一的,避免与已有用户名或仓库名重复。
- 可使用_组合词_或_独特字符_来增加名称的独特性。
2.4 可读性
- 使用可读的格式,如使用下划线或驼峰命名法来分隔单词。
- 例如,
my-awesome-repo
或MyAwesomeRepo
。
3. Github常用名的最佳实践
3.1 选择合适的用户名
- 避免使用难以拼写或含义模糊的名字。
- 可以考虑与个人或团队品牌相关的名字。
3.2 制定统一的仓库命名规则
- 在团队中制定统一的命名规则,以保证项目名称的一致性。
- 例如,所有库都以团队名称开头:
TeamName-ProjectName
。
3.3 使用标签和描述
- 在创建仓库时,使用_标签_和_描述_来进一步阐明项目内容。
- 例如,
data-visualization
和数据可视化工具
。
4. Github常用名的常见误区
4.1 名称可以随意更改
- 一旦项目或账户建立,更改用户名或仓库名可能会造成用户困惑。
- 在更改前务必通知所有相关人员。
4.2 只需关注代码,忽视名称
- 项目的名称往往是第一个吸引用户的因素,忽视命名的影响可能导致用户对项目的兴趣降低。
5. 常见问题解答 (FAQ)
5.1 Github用户名可以包含哪些字符?
- Github用户名可以包含字母、数字、连字符(-)和下划线(_)。
- 名称不能包含空格及特殊字符。
5.2 如何选择一个好的仓库名?
- 选择仓库名时,应确保名称与项目内容直接相关,并简洁易懂。
- 推荐使用_关键词_来提高项目的可发现性。
5.3 Github常用名的变化会影响什么?
- 更改用户名或仓库名可能会影响其他用户对项目的访问,需谨慎操作。
- 建议在更改后,通知所有相关人员,并更新文档和链接。
5.4 如何处理重名问题?
- 若发现用户名或仓库名重复,可尝试添加前缀或后缀,例如加入个人或团队的特定标识。
- 另一个方案是组合相关的关键词形成一个独特名称。
结论
Github常用名的选择对开发者和团队的影响不容小觑。通过遵循上述命名策略和最佳实践,可以在GitHub上建立更为专业的形象,并促进更高效的项目管理与合作。希望本文能为你在GitHub的使用上提供帮助与启示。
正文完